# FleetGauge Fuel Report — Build Provenance

The fleet fuel-usage report shipped in FleetGauge 3.1 is built reproducibly from the tagged source tree. Plugin authors extending the report renderer should verify the artifact against the provenance manifest before linking. All builds are signed by the Orvix pipeline. The build token for the current artifact appears below.

build token for tawif-bahip: htk31_68bba16e1afabfef4ecc69408c06f16

# Flaglight Rollouts — Approvals

Quick version for on-call: any rollout touching more than 5% of traffic needs an approval in Flaglight before the ramp continues. Kill switches don't need approval — just flip them and note it in the incident channel. Scheduled ramps pause automatically if error budget burns hot. If you're stuck at 2 a.m. with a pending approval, there's one person authorized to override, and that's the approver below.

account owner for tagep-bafof: Norael Gilax Juleth

The GateCount service aggregates turnstile tallies from all forty-two entry gates at Brindlevale Stadium. This alert fires when the ingest pipeline lags more than ninety seconds behind real time, which can cause the crowd-safety dashboard to under-report occupancy. Verify whether the lag is isolated to one gate cluster or stadium-wide, restart the affected collector, and confirm counts resume climbing. If lag persists past five minutes, notify venue operations immediately. Step-by-step triage instructions are on the internal response page.

operations page: https://confluence.lumicsys.internal/projects/display/projects/display